CVE-2023-40549 — An out-of-bounds read flaw was found in Shim due to the lack of proper boundary

An out-of-bounds read flaw was found in Shim due to the lack of proper boundary verification during the load of a PE binary. This flaw allows an attacker to load a crafted PE binary, triggering the issue and crashing Shim, resulting in a denial of service.
